Bryan Cranston and Aaron Paul both tweeted the same image of two donkeys today with one word: "Soon."

Of course, fans took that to mean that the "Breaking Bad" movie is a go and that Walter White will be in it after all. That seems to confirm that the movie will be a prequel since White died in the finale... or did he?

The two-hour spin-off reportedly began shooting in Albuquerque, New Mexico last November, under the code name "Greenbrier."

Cranston won 4 Emmys for his role as Walter White on the groundbreaking series, Paul won 3 as student-turned-partner-in-crime Jesse Pinkman.
